In the time that it takes you to read and sign this petition, at least one woman will die from complications in pregnancy or childbirth. To make things worse it will most likely be from a problem that could have been avoided.

When world leaders met ten years ago to set global goals for eradicating poverty - The Millennium Development Goals - they acknowledged this dire situation and made Goal Five ‘Improve Maternal Health’. Despite this, and with only five years to go before the deadline for achievement, there has been almost no progress. Women continue to die needlessly - 95% of them in the poorest countries and communities.

We strongly believe that, despite some improvements in other areas, none of the Goals can be truly achieved without embedding human rights at their heart.

The Millennium Development Goals (MDGs) are the most prominent global initiative to address poverty. But 10 years on, progress on the MDGs has left many behind.

MDG 5 to reduce maternal mortality is a key example. Women and girls continue to face discrimination and inequality that increase their risk of maternal mortality.

As UN Secretary General Ban Ki-moon has recommended, to make real progress, all efforts to meet the MDGs must put human rights at the centre.

This includes reaching the most excluded, empowering women, ensuring the participation of people in poverty and holding governments to account.

Protecting the rights of people living in poverty is an essential piece of any solution. I urge you to ensure that human rights are at the heart of the global fight to end poverty. The world cannot wait any longer for action.
